MEMORANDUM OPINION
On July 8, 2013, the magistrate judge’s report and recommendation was entered
and the parties were allowed therein fourteen (14) days in which to file objections to
the recommendations made by the magistrate judge. Petitioner was granted an
extension of time to September 20, 2013, in which to file objections; however,
petitioner has not filed objections to the magistrate judge’s report and
recommendation.
After careful consideration of the record in this case and the magistrate judge’s
report and recommendation, the Court hereby ADOPTS the report of the magistrate
judge. The Court further ACCEPTS the recommendations of the magistrate judge
that the petition for writ of habeas corpus be denied.
